“We visited this spot specifically for the pastrami, and it did not disappoint. It has a milder flavor compared to Katz's, which I actually prefer since it allowed me to finish the whole sandwich in one go. Katz's meat is so intensely flavorful that I usually need to take a break and cleanse my palate before I can finish later. This place is a fantastic alternative if you're in Jersey. The prices are reasonable, and the 8 oz option is perfect for satisfying your craving without breaking the bank. The Knish and macaroni salad were delicious as well. They give you delicious pickles. We’ll definitely be returning often. Update January 2026. Stopped by for some pastrami sandwiches. They are still delicious and worth every penny. Hot dog special this week, $2.00. They were flavorful with an awesome snap.“

“Via Carota still feels like the West Village I remember.
I used to live on Grove, and back then it felt like more of a neighborhood secret. Now there’s almost always a crowd outside and someone trying to get the perfect corner table photo—but somehow it still feels real.
That’s hard to pull off.
I like it best at the bar. Cocktail, a few plates, nowhere to be. The room is busy and packed, but still somehow cozy instead of chaotic.
Zucchini fritti, tagliatelle, and a mezcal margarita - the zucchini fritti disappeared fast—light, crisp, salty, exactly what you want with a drink. The tagliatelle was simple in the best way. Perfect pasta, balanced flavors, nothing trying too hard.
Still a neighborhood favorite.“
